Monkeypox Testing is a diagnostic test used to detect the presence of the monkeypox virus, a rare viral disease that causes symptoms similar to smallpox but is generally less severe. Monkeypox is a zoonotic disease, primarily transmitted to humans from animals, and can also spread from person to person. Monkeypox Testing is crucial for early identification of the infection, implementing appropriate medical care, and preventing further transmission of the virus.
If you reside in Dallastown, Pennsylvania, and have symptoms suggestive of monkeypox, such as fever, headache, muscle aches, and a rash that progresses to fluid-filled lesions, Monkeypox Testing is recommended. Testing is particularly important for individuals with a history of contact with animals or other individuals diagnosed with monkeypox.

The interpretation of Monkeypox Testing results involves evaluating the presence of monkeypox virus genetic material or specific antibodies in patient samples. Positive results indicate an active monkeypox infection or past exposure, while negative results suggest the absence of current infection.

After Monkeypox Testing, healthcare providers discuss the results with individuals and recommend appropriate medical care and infection control measures. Individuals diagnosed with monkeypox may need supportive treatment and isolation to prevent the spread of the virus to others.
